Supervisor Volunteer Services - Volunteer Services at Providence St. Joseph Medical Center in Burbank, CA. This position is Full Time and will work <40>-hour, Day shifts.

Providence St. Joseph Medical Center is proud to be Magnet® recognized, the nation's highest recognition for nursing excellence. The American Nurses Credentialing Center's Magnet Recognition Program® recognized the hospital's nursing team for exemplary patient care, nursing practice collaboration, patient outcomes and nursing research. In addition, Providence St. Joseph is recognized as one of the best regional hospitals in 11 types of care by U.S. News & World Report.

Under the direction of the Senior Director Clinical Operations, the Volunteer Services Supervisor coordinates all activities of the Volunteer Program, including interviewing, selecting, and training prospective volunteers. Develops volunteer assignment descriptions in collaboration with user departments. Schedules and places volunteers. Provides mechanisms for volunteer recognition and ensures regulatory compliance.

Required Qualifications:

  • Coursework/Training: College coursework in business management, healthcare management or human services.
  • 3 years of experience in volunteer management.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Certified Administrator of Volunteer Services upon hire.
  • 1 year of experience being involved with local agencies, community groups and other hospital constituencies.
  • Experience with regulatory compliance/accreditation processes.
